29th Men's Interstate Eight-Oared Championship—The King's Cup

Distance: 3miles 167yards
Time: 16.25
Margins: 1, 6, 0.25 and 0.5 lengths

1st VIC - Bow: C E Tulloch, 2: W Heath, 3: H Rowe, 4: J Wright, 5: H J Whiting, 6: Charles Donald, 7: Alex Chamley, Str: James Donald, Cox & Cch: Jim M Macfarlane
2nd TAS - Bow: S Pedder, 2: Martin C Bonniwell, 3: A Forsyth, 4: D Munro, 5: Charles B Whiteside, 6: J Steele, 7: Keith Heritage, Str: P R Beauchamp, Cox: H Steward, Cch: James Coogan
3rd NSW - Bow: Edward West Marriott, 2: R Tucker, 3: J G Eastmure, 4: Oliver J Cooper, 5: S C Wickham, 7: Walter J Furlong, Str: Rollo N Bray, Cox: C Lou Quist, Cch: Jack McGregor
4th WA - Bow: L Henderson, 2: W Witte, 3: R E Joyce, 4: W Dawes, 5: G Wallis, 6: W J Farrar, 7: W Crawford, Str: H B Stone, Cox: G O Bayley, Cchs: Horace J G Edwards & Paddy J Ryan
5th SA - Bow: H H Dutton, 2: F W Porter, 3: John R Muirhead, 4: Walter Rupert Reynell, 5: P W Kennedy, 6: W Nation, 7: James H Gosse, Str: Alf J Grayson, Cox: Ken Sharp, Cch: W H G Blain, Mgr: J J Sharp, Selectors: Arthur Nicholls & H Skittington
6th QLD - Bow: S C V Jessup, 2: M Byrne, 3: H Eddy, 4: T Anderson, 5: W V Markwell, 6: W P Watts, 7: H A Montefiore, Str: J H Williams, Cox: Win Fowles, Cch: A Burton, Emergs: J M Grant & V M Markwell

The eights race was a great battle between Tasmania and Victoria. These crews led the rest of the field by a length after only 1/4 mile. Victoria moved through to take the lead but Tasmania fought throughout the race. It is noted that the sculling race was conducted from Abbotsford to Ryde and the eights race the other way.

Men's Interstate Sculling Championship—The President's Cup

Distance: 3miles 167yards
Time: 20.33.75

1st TAS no 1 - Thomas H Bourke
2nd TAS no 2 - Robin Evans
3rd VIC - Percy C Ivens
WA did not finish - Horace J G Edwards

In the sculling race, Edwards started but retired early in the race. Bourke led from the start.
